Abstract

The utility model discloses a GPS (Global Positioning System) bicycle positioning lock system which comprises a rental card, a bicycle lock and a monitoring terminal in mutual communication through wireless signals, wherein the bicycle lock is carried on the bicycle and a GPS positioning chip for real-time positioning of the bicycle is arranged in the bicycle lock; the bicycle lock can be used for locking the bicycle on a lock column through a locking hole arranged on the lock column; the rental card is internally provided with a radio frequency tag used for transmitting radio frequency signals and unlocking the bicycle lock; and the monitoring terminal comprises a main controller and a monitoring display which are connected together. The GPS bicycle positioning lock system obtains the position information and movement trend of each public bicycle in real time through the GPS and provides the reference information for dispatching the bicycles at each traffic point according to the information and availability of the bicycles so as to be convenient to management personnel for real-time dispatching of the bicycles at each traffic point. By utilizing the GPS bicycle positioning lock system, the manual management of each traffic point is not needed, the management personnel can monitor the operating condition of the public bicycle system in the control center, and the human labor is greatly saved.

Background technology
Along with the continuous increase with traffic pressure of improving constantly of environmental consciousness, a lot of cities begin tentative public bicycles traffic system.Setting up of public bicycles traffic point can also be realized and the plugging into of public transport, to solve the problem of " last kilometer ".Yet still there are some problems in public bicycles traffic at present, and one of them is the difficult real-time allotment that realizes public bicycles.At present, the way that adopt in most of city is after stopping evening hiring a car, and the allotment of vehicle is carried out in the bicycle service shop of whole city, and what cars each point will be equipped with, and is that the consumption per day according to each point estimates.The public bicycles management system of Wuxi has adopted technology of Internet of things, monitors the parking situation of each parking stall in real time, vehicle fleet size that can convenient each point of effective monitoring.
The GPS global-positioning technology can provide accurate in locating for earth surface overwhelming majority area.System is by U.S. Department of Defense's development and maintenance.It is begun to develop and built up in 1994 comprehensively the seventies in 20th century by U.S. government.The user only need have the GPS receiver can use this service, need not other paying.Gps signal is divided into accurate positioning service two classes of civilian standard setting service and military discipline.Civilian GPS can reach the positioning accuracy about 10 meters.Gps system has following multiple advantage: round-the-clock, be not subjected to the influence of any weather; The whole world covers (up to 98%); Three-dimensional constant speed is high accuracy regularly; Save time fast,, high efficiency; Use wide, multi-functional; Removable location; Be different from the Double-Star Positioning System system, receiver does not need to send any signal in the use has increased disguise, has improved its Military Application usefulness.GPS is of wide application, and aspects such as accurate timing, engineering construction, exploration mapping, navigation, location, time service all be unable to do without the GPS technology.

Below the operating principle of GPS vehicle location of the present utility model lock system is described further:
Described rental card is a passive RF tag, is putting down in writing the ID numbering of leaseholder and the situation of paying the fees in the label, when rental card is waken up during near lock, sends radiofrequency signal and opens lock.
Described lock comprises the GPS positioning chip.After vehicle put into operation, the GPS positioning chip can position vehicle constantly, and monitor terminal connects and can receive the GPS framing signal, vehicle is carried out real-time positioning, and supposing has A, B, three stops of C, vehicle at a time occurs and concentrate on the A point, and B, two stops of C do not have or have only several cars seldom, at this moment, the staff of Surveillance center just can the data by monitor terminal show, arranges to dispatch buses and arrives B, two points of C with concentrating on the Transporting Arrangement that A order.
The effect of described monitor terminal is the operation conditions of monitoring vehicle, makes things convenient for administrative staff at any time the vehicle of each traffic point to be allocated.Main controller can receive locating information and the car number that lock is sent, and these information are shown on the supervision screen intuitively, and the green point of the vehicle of normal operation represents that idle vehicle is represented with white point.Main controller is by assessing the overall movement trend of vehicle in using and the idle vehicle fleet size of each traffic point, and the particular view to administrative staff provide each traffic point vehicle fleet size of allotment makes things convenient for administrative staff to carry out real-time management.
